RESTON,
Va., May 2, 2023 /PRNewswire/ -- Forbes has
named global consulting and technology services provider ICF
(NASDAQ:ICFI) one of America's Best Management Consulting Firms.
The company was recommended for its work in three main
categories: energy and environment, healthcare and life sciences,
and sustainability. This is the eighth straight year ICF has
received this distinction.

The annual list was compiled by surveying over 10,000 partners
and executives of management consultancies for recommendations.
Then, over 1,200 clients were asked to evaluate those they have
worked with over the last four years. The 199 firms with the most
recommendations and highest evaluations made the final
list.
In 2022, ICF was also included on Forbes' list for America's
Best Employers for Women, as well as America's Best Employers for
Diversity for the second straight year.
